I request password resets to different accounts and the email never reaches my MSN email. I get some password resets but the majority never reach me. What is causing this and how do i fix it?

If you are not receiving password

reset emails from "various sites", 

you need to check your spam label. If you do not see the email in your inbox nor your spam label, then the email hasn't reached your account. You would need

to contact the company/website that 

is attempting to send you the reset email.

If that is why you posted here Firefox doesn't do email, it's strictly a web browser.

If you are using Firefox to access your mail, you are using "web-mail" such as Yahoo!Mail or Gmail. You should seek support from your "web mail" service provider or a forum for that service.

If your problem is with Thunderbird, let us know and we can move this thread to the Thunderbird support queue.
